#1ca493 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ca493 is composed of 11% red, 64.3%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.4%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 172.5 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 37.6%. #1ca493 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ffff with #004927.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#1ca493 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1ca493 has RGB values of R:28, G:164,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.1,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 1877139.

Shades and Tints of #1ca493
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d0c is the darkest color, while #fbf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1ca493
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e6261 is the less saturated color, while #06baa4 is the most saturated one.
